文章编号:1730时间:2024-09-07人气:
TextBox控件是网页表单中必不可少的元素,它允许用户输入文本数据。大多数人只知道它的基本功能,却忽略了它所拥有的众多宝藏。
TextBox控件支持自动完成功能,当用户输入时自动提供建议的单词或短语。这可以极大地提升用户体验,减少输入错误并提高数据准确性。
您还可以指定自动完成建议的类型,例如:
autocomplete="off":禁用自动完成 autocomplete="inline":在文本框内提供建议 autocomplete="list":在文本框外提供建议 autocomplete="password":自动完成密码字段
TextBox控件可以应用文本转换规则,例如大写、小写或标题化。这可用于标准化用户输入,确保数据一致性。
可能的文本转换值包括:
uppercase:将文本转换为大写 lowercase:将文本转换为小写 capitalize:将文本转换为标题化
TextBox控件可以限制允许输入的字符类型。这可用于确保数据格式的正确性,防止用户输入意外或无效的字符。
下面列出了可用的输入模式:
numeric:限制用户输入数字 decimal:限制用户输入小数 email:限制用户输入电子邮件地址 url:限制用户输入URL地址
TextBox控件支持正则表达式验证。通过使用正则表达式模式,您可以指定用户输入必须满足的规则,从而确保数据的有效性。
此模式仅允许用户输入字母和数字。
TextBox控件可以与数据源绑定,以便自动填充表单数据或更新后端数据。这可用于创建动态表单,通过数据源更新文本框中的值,或将用户输入的数据保存到数据库中。
TextBox控件支持许多自定义事件,包括键盘事件、焦点事件和输入事件。通过监听这些事件,您可以在用户输入时触发特定的动作,例如显示错误消息或提交表单。